never dismiss impact diversity of a little poem
a haiku can be succinct open ended personal
fresh metaphor intrigue wisdom in a few lines
small poem can be sentiment style happy sad
themes a few words simplified
can generate immediate empathy
simple insight can enrich perception
with far-sight infinite possibilities
simple words can enter penetrate
mind flow through blood stream
thoughts fleet swift quicken life
Terence George Craddock (Shadows Of Light)
